The exhibitions at the Natural History Museum showcase biological diversity from Finland and other parts of the world. ‘The History of Life’ exhibition takes you back in time to the first signs of life on Earth. ‘The Story of the Bones’ fleshes out the history of vertebrate diversity. Perhaps the most family-friendly of all UBC museums, the Beaty Biodiversity Museum is immediately recognizable by the giant blue whale skeleton hanging over its lobby. With more than two million specimens dating from the early 1900s, Vancouver’s only natural history museum is a treasure trove of fish, fossils, birds and bugs.The Australian Museum holds a number of Hawksbill Sea Turtle specimens that are important for scientific research. The skeleton was perhaps the …The UBC Herbarium has five major collections: vascular plants (flowering plants, conifers, ferns, and their relatives); bryophytes (mosses, liverworts and hornworts); macroscopic algae (mostly seaweeds); lichens and fungi. 3.7.1 Kerala Biodiversity Museum. KSBB has set up a state of the art museum at Vallakadavu, in the coastal region of Thiruvananthapuram district of Kerala. A detailed display of biodiversity and ecosystems of India with special emphasis to Kerala are depicted with the aid of modern information and digital technology. The museum is …
